San Francisco 49ers tight end George Kittle (hamstring) is eligible to come off Injured Reserve and play in Week 6, but he's considered a "long shot" to return this Sunday against the Tampa Bay Buccaneers, according to ESPN's Adam Schefter. Head coach Kyle Shanahan told reporters that Kittle is more likely to return in Week 7 against the Atlanta Falcons than this week versus Tampa Bay. The 31-year-old veteran injured his hamstring in the season opener and was placed on IR, but he's missed the required four games and can now return whenever the team deems him healthy. Once the Niners designate him to return to practice, they'll have a 21-day window to officially activate him. In the meantime, Jake Tonges, who scored his third TD in Week 5, should be in play as a TE streamer in fantasy, especially if receivers Jauan Jennings (ankle, ribs) and/or Ricky Pearsall (knee) miss more time.

Cincinnati Bengals running back Chase Brown has been one of fantasy football's biggest disappointments to start the 2025 season. Through four weeks, Brown has 57 carries for just 133 yards and one touchdown, along with 11 catches for 74 yards, ranking as the RB35 in half-PPR formats on a per-game basis. He's struggled badly behind Cincinnati's offensive line, sitting dead last in the league in both yards per carry (2.3) and yards before contact (1.0). Week 5 doesn't offer much relief, as the Bengals face the Detroit Lions, who have allowed the ninth-fewest fantasy points to opposing running backs. Detroit's run defense has been one of the best in football over the past two seasons, making running lanes nearly nonexistent. Given the tough matchup and Brown's inefficiency, he should be considered no more than a low-end FLEX option in Week 5 lineups.
